The extra attack abilities you get from Fighter and Ranger both let you take two attacks when you take the attack action. They don't give you +1 attack, so they don't stack.
So, you'd get 3 in the first round because of dread ambusher, and two in future rounds.
However, dread ambusher says:
If you take the Attack action on that turn, you can make one additional weapon attack as part of that action. If that attack hits, the target takes an extra 1d8 damage of the weapon’s damage type.
Action surge lets you take the attack action a second time, so you get to use Dread Ambusher twice.
So you get 3 or 6 attacks in the first round, and 2 or 4 in subsequent rounds.
